Position Summary

This is a career level position within the Real Estate land rights/acquisition job family. The Sr. Real Estate Representative is responsible for negotiating and acquiring the land rights (typically easements, but may include other land rights transactions, i.e. leases, fee purchases/dispositions, releases, encroachments, permits, etc.) needed to install, operate, and maintain the company's facilities.

The Sr. Real Estate Representative must display a proficient level understanding and expertise of land related topics and activities including without limitation: land title and records research to determine ownership and interpret existing rights; easement and other land agreement terminology; negotiation practices and strategies; review and interpretation of engineered drawings and site plans, easement/land agreement document preparation; communication with internal and external stakeholders; records recordation and retention; and computer and technology systems for mapping, indexing, and archiving land records. They must also have considerable experience with eminent domain and a deep understanding of budgeting, providing oversight and direction, utilizing their expertise to navigate challenging negotiations and manage the financial aspects within their projects. The Sr. Real Estate Representative is responsible for standard level transactions and the most complex transactions which may involve high profile projects, major account customers, attorneys, public officials, etc. The Sr. Real Estate Representative may be required to self-perform these land activities and/or engage and oversee a vendor in the performance of the land activities depending on the project, jurisdiction, and/or business unit being served. Additional responsibilities of the Sr. Real Estate Representative may include: mentoring teammates, identifying and initiating actions for process improvement, creating process documentation and training materials, and providing insights based on experience and expertise for the betterment of the team.

About Duke Energy Corporation

Duke Energy is one of the largest energy holding companies in the United States. Its Electric Utilities and Infrastructure business unit serves approximately 7.5 million customers located in six states in the Southeast and Midwest.
